Rectangular Connectors - Headers, Receptacles, Female Sockets

Rectangular connectors, also known as headers, receptacles, and female sockets, are electrical connectors typically used for computers and other digital equipment. These connectors are designed typically to enable the connection of multiple wires or cables between components. Rectangular connectors benefit from a wide range of uses and are essential for signal transmission and communications.

1. Types

Rectangular connectors come in a variety of types and sizes, from small ones for use in home computers to large ones used in industrial settings for machine automation. Some of the most common types are D-subminiature connectors, also known as D-sub connectors, for their distinctive D shape; header-type connectors, for their single-block designs; and cardedge connectors for their loading and unloading capabilities.

2. Advantages

Rectangular connectors offer various advantages over other types of connectors. They are relatively inexpensive and easy to install, making them ideal for low-cost applications. In addition, they can be designed with a wide range of contact materials, allowing them to hold up in harsh environments or high temperatures. Furthermore, they are highly reliable due to their secure locking mechanism, which prevents electrical connections from loosening or becoming unreliable.

3. Application Field

Rectangular connectors are used in a wide variety of applications. They are commonly found in computers and consumer electronics, as well as industrial and automotive applications. For example, D-subminiature connectors are often used in television sets and display devices, while header connectors are popular in consumer products, such as game systems and handheld devices. Cardedge connectors are often used in computer motherboard applications.

4. Working Principle

Rectangular connectors typically feature two parts — a male and a female — that connect and disconnect as needed. The male part typically consists of metal contacts that make electrical connections with the female part. The female part is usually composed of an insulating material, such as plastic or glass, and contains either pins or sockets that the male contacts fit into. When the two parts are connected, metal conductors in the female part make an electrical connection with the pins in the male part, creating an electrical circuit. When the two parts are disconnected, the electrical connection is broken.

5. Terminations

Rectangular connectors can be terminated with different types of pins, sockets, or both. The pins and sockets may be arranged as single-row or double-row configurations, and they typically feature single-beam or multiple-beam contact configurations. A single-beam contact consists of one single-beam spring that makes electrical contact with the pin. A multiple-beam contact consists of multiple electrical contacts that make contact with the pin. Usually, a pin and a single-beam contact provide greater reliability and higher current-carrying capacity than a pin and a multiple-beam contact.

6. Customization Options

Rectangular connectors can be customized for use in specific applications. For example, they can be designed with a variety of contact configurations and contact materials, such as copper and gold. Furthermore, sockets and pins can be arranged in a number of configurations to suit different applications. They can also be designed with a wide range of shapes, sizes, and colors.

7. Conclusion

Rectangular Connectors – Headers, Receptacles, Female Sockets – are among the most versatile and reliable types of electrical connectors on the market. Commonly used in computers, consumer electronics, and automotive and industrial applications, these connectors are designed to ensure secure and reliable connections between components. They are also highly customizable, with a wide range of contact configurations and materials, shapes, sizes, and colors.
